Men's Hockey unbeaten string hits six
12/4/2007 12:00:00 AM | Men's Hockey
Sophomore goalie Tyler Chestnut stopped 36 of 37 shots and St. Thomas scored a 3-1 win at UW-Eau Claire Tuesday night in non-conference men's hockey play.
The seventh-ranked Tommies (7-1-1) are unbeaten in their last six games. UW-Eau Claire (4-6) has six losses, all by one or two goals.
Todd Alexander's power-play goal 4:25 into the second period gave UST a 1-0 lead. The Blugolds tied it four minutes later, but Tommie senior Nate Ryan scored the go-ahead goal at14:19 of the second. Andrew Panchenko scored an insurance goal midway through the third period. Nick Pernula had two assists.
UST plays Augsburg this weekend -- Friday night on the Auggies' ice, and Saturday night at home ice in Mendota Heights.
